Annual conference in Las Vegas highlights passenger security, respected drivers

- Advertisement -

LAS VEGAS (KLAS) — Chauffer Pushed Journal and the Nationwide Limousine Affiliation got here collectively for his or her annual conference to coach drivers and corporations throughout the trade with this yr’s deal with respected drivers and conserving passengers protected.

“What’s happening now with these illegal operators is that they are gaining traction because of Facebook groups and Instagram. They are running underground operations. No insurance, no licensing, no background checks, no drug testing,” Jason Sharenow with the Board of Administrators for the Nationwide Limousine Affiliation advised 8 Information Now.

Las Vegas is a hub for a majority of these drivers that take benefit and doubtlessly put vacationers and locals in hurt’s means by selecting them up.

“You don’t want to put your family in a vehicle that isn’t properly insured and if you don’t have ‘commercial’ or ‘for hire’ insurance, the driver and passenger won’t get any coverage, and the insurance company can legally deny the claim,” Douglas Schwartz, Vice President of the Nationwide Limousine Affiliation defined.

What precisely are you able to do to make sure your security? Ask for credentials. Respected drivers ought to have it with them always and in case you are in search of a rideshare driver, ebook via the app.

Additionally, all automobiles licensed to work within the state of Nevada ought to have the “CPCN” lettering on their automotive, excluding rideshare drivers who ought to have no matter firm they drive for on their automobile.
